Neutron compton wavelength Definition

The Compton wavelength is a quantum mechanical property of a particle, which has the dimension of length. It was introduced by the American physicist Arthur Compton in his explanation of the scattering of photons by electrons. The value for the Compton wavelength of the neutron is 1.319590898·10⁻¹⁵ m.
